A former photographer, I bring to the field an artist’s love of pictures with a scholar’s understanding of their importance in everyday life. I was named "one of the 100 most important people in photography" by American Photo magazine, and am photographs expert on the Emmy-nominated television program Antiques Roadshow.  A New York-based aucctioneer I am vice president and director of photographs at Swann Auction Galleries, in New York.

The author of four books, including Pop Photographica, Photography's Objects In Everyday Life 1842-1969 (Toronto, Canada: Art Gallery of Ontario, 2003); the recently published Premiere Nudes, Albert Arthur Allen (Santa Fe: Twin Palms Publishers, 2001); Lewis Hine In Europe, The "Lost" Photographs (New York: Abbeville Press, 1988); and Photo Story, Selected Letters and Photographs of Lewis W. Hine (Washington, D. C. and London: Smithsonian Institution Press, 1992), I also curate exhibitions devoted to 19th & 20th-century photography.

I have conducted seminars about collecting photographs at Photo Los Angeles, Photo San Francisco, Photo Santa Fe, the International Center of Photography, Parsons School of Design, the School of Visual Arts, the New School, and the Palm Beach Photographic Centre, and have lectured about social documentary photography at Columbia University, Baruch College, the New School, the School of Visual Arts, State University of New York at Stony Brook, Albright College.  I have participated in New York University’s Appraisal Studies Program since 1996.

Profiled in Cigar Aficionado (January 2002) and in Traditional Home (October 2001), I'm a member of the Authors Guild, Appraisers Association of America, ArtTable, and am on the Board of Advisers for Binghamton University Art Committee, Fifty Crows Foundation (San Francisco), and the Palm Beach Photographic Centre. My references include Who's Who of American Woman, International Who's Who of Professional and Business Women, and Fred and Gloria McDarrah’s The Photography Encyclopedia (New York, 1999).

An educator, I was advisor to the M. F. A. program at the School of Visual Arts, in 1998, and Adjunct Professor of history at the New York University’s Graduate School, from 1990-91.  An authority on the photography marketplace I have been quoted in The Wall Street Journal; The New York Times; The New York Observer; Photo District News; The Palm Beach Post; Art News; Art Newspaper; Financial Times; Los Angeles Times; Art & Auction; U. S. News and World Report; Popular Photography; and New York Magazine. My fine art photographs are in prominent public and private collections.
